Fire Chief Carlson said the department's third annual Pancake Breakfast on May 9 drew approximately 300 people and that fire call volume is ‘‘way up’’ this year, with higher activity expected over the summer.

Fire Chief Carlson told the council that the department’s third annual Pancake Breakfast on May 9 had about 300 people in attendance and that the department is experiencing higher-than-normal call volume so far in 2026.

“Fire call volume is way up this year, and summer typically gets busier,” Fire Chief Carlson said, describing seasonal expectations and recent activity levels. The chief did not provide specific call counts in the meeting transcript; council members were provided the update during the department-head reports section.

Liquor Store Manager Olson also reported that floors are being stripped at Rapids Spirits and inventory is being shifted to accommodate the work.
